The Charging LED illuminates whenever P3 is connected to
USB power. It’s solid red when the unit is charging, and turns
to solid green when the unit is fully charged.
The Power and Battery Status LED illuminates whenever P3 is
powered on. When battery strength is above 31%, the LED will
be solid red. When battery strength is less than 30%, it will
ash every three seconds. When the battery strength is less
than 5%, it will ash every 0.5 seconds, indicating that the unit

1. Power on your P3 device.
2. The system will automatically search for Bluetooth sources
when powered on; but you can press and hold the Pair
button for 3 seconds to activate—the Bluetooth LED will
ash when P3 is in pairing mode.
3. On your smartphone or tablet, turn on Bluetooth, nd "P3"
in the devices list, and connect to it.
4. When paired successfully, a conrmation tone will sound
and the blue Bluetooth LED will illuminate.
5. Adjust the volume as desired on your smartphone/tablet

Dimensions: 24 x 24 x 116.5 mm
XLR output: XLR male, balanced
Bluetooth proles: 5.1, A2DP, AVRCP
Supported Bluetooth codecs: SBC, AAC
Bluetooth range: Up to 100 feet (30.5 m)
Frequency band: 2402 to 2480 MHz
Battery life: Up to 6 hours
Recharging time: Up to 2 hours
USB charging: Type-C 5V, 500 mA
A2DP frequency response: 20 Hz - 20 kHz (ref 1 kHz, ± 3 dB)
DAC resolution: 16-bit, 48 kHz
Rechargeable battery: Built-in lithium-ion 300 mAh
